aboutsummaryrefslogtreecommitdiffstats
path: root/sysutils/hal
diff options
context:
space:
mode:
authormarcus <marcus@FreeBSD.org>2008-05-01 08:59:21 +0800
committermarcus <marcus@FreeBSD.org>2008-05-01 08:59:21 +0800
commit0537fc7527056f0b181ff0bfcce75cf22b114dd8 (patch)
tree7ec200e0ec309f37501d35dea8086afe4e367702 /sysutils/hal
parent3ca48633f415001a58aee6fd6ecca37e73ccea56 (diff)
downloadfreebsd-ports-gnome-0537fc7527056f0b181ff0bfcce75cf22b114dd8.tar.gz
freebsd-ports-gnome-0537fc7527056f0b181ff0bfcce75cf22b114dd8.tar.zst
freebsd-ports-gnome-0537fc7527056f0b181ff0bfcce75cf22b114dd8.zip
Remove noexec from the list of hardcoded mount options. This was already
done for Linux, and can be added back in various applications which request hal mounts. Requested by: Kris Moore <kris@pcbsd.com>
Diffstat (limited to 'sysutils/hal')
-rw-r--r--sysutils/hal/Makefile2
-rw-r--r--sysutils/hal/files/patch-tools_hal-storage-mount.c11
2 files changed, 12 insertions, 1 deletions
diff --git a/sysutils/hal/Makefile b/sysutils/hal/Makefile
index 75c477abc6cd..321f5fe73057 100644
--- a/sysutils/hal/Makefile
+++ b/sysutils/hal/Makefile
@@ -8,7 +8,7 @@
PORTNAME= hal
DISTVERSION= 0.5.11rc2
-PORTREVISION= 7
+PORTREVISION= 8
CATEGORIES= sysutils
MASTER_SITES= http://hal.freedesktop.org/releases/
diff --git a/sysutils/hal/files/patch-tools_hal-storage-mount.c b/sysutils/hal/files/patch-tools_hal-storage-mount.c
new file mode 100644
index 000000000000..c270893c2b2c
--- /dev/null
+++ b/sysutils/hal/files/patch-tools_hal-storage-mount.c
@@ -0,0 +1,11 @@
+--- tools/hal-storage-mount.c.orig 2008-04-29 20:05:38.000000000 -0400
++++ tools/hal-storage-mount.c 2008-04-29 20:05:44.000000000 -0400
+@@ -56,7 +56,7 @@
+
+ #ifdef __FreeBSD__
+ #define MOUNT "/sbin/mount"
+-#define MOUNT_OPTIONS "noexec,nosuid"
++#define MOUNT_OPTIONS "nosuid"
+ #define MOUNT_TYPE_OPT "-t"
+ #elif sun
+ #define MOUNT "/sbin/mount"